Oliver Lehmann wrote:
> I wonder if FreeBSD supports
> 
> Audio:
> - ALC690 (ASRock)
> - ALC88S / ALC889 (MSI)
> 
> SATA
> - ICH10R Southbridge
> 
> I guess since the ICH10R also can do AHCI this is at least supported by
> the new (and old) ahci driver.

It is supported by both old ata(4) drives, and new ahci(4). I've
recently tested it in my lab.

> But what about sound?

All Realtek HDA codecs are supported fine. There can be some surprises
from motherboard vendor, but usually they work out of the box.
